Output 87c637d3497a88fc620d6de39ed1f649a207042790bc0e5dc913f81b7b0ff05a:1

value
716696
script pubkey
OP_0 OP_PUSHBYTES_20 571b9cff713444bafa23542dc77a1701821d1a11
address
bc1q2udeelm3x3zt473r2skuw7shqxpp6xs3gf62pq
transaction
87c637d3497a88fc620d6de39ed1f649a207042790bc0e5dc913f81b7b0ff05a
confirmations
168132
spent
true